Transaction 423d52590519c8eab972fb6165a1d98741637e901f71d08803cf8036199b5096
3 Input
2 Outputs
- 423d52590519c8eab972fb6165a1d98741637e901f71d08803cf8036199b5096:0
- 423d52590519c8eab972fb6165a1d98741637e901f71d08803cf8036199b5096:1
value 2321
address 17Xys4s5HNCa1NEjHhUQ3oEJkGpRD5AXPJ
value 7546070
address 39bR9DVeMSq9wijXuSF4kxVc78MT43JqYr